高产洛伐他汀紫色红曲霉的分离与ITS分子鉴定

Isolation and Molecular Identification of Monascus purpureus with High Yield of Lovastatin

目的 筛选高产洛伐他汀的紫色红曲霉菌种,为红曲产业发展提供菌种参考.方法 收集红曲资源12份,采用传统分离法进行红曲霉的分离,结合形态学与ITS测序进行菌种鉴定,进一步选取紫色红曲霉菌株,采用高效液相色谱法(HPLC)测定其代谢产物中总洛伐他汀[包括内酯式洛伐他汀(C24H36 05)和酸式洛伐他汀(C24H3806)]的含量,用SPSS 25.0软件进行方差分析.结果 从12个产地中共分离得到红曲霉属(Monascus sp.)菌株35株,其中23株鉴定到种,包括紫色红曲霉(M.pur-pureus)11株,红色红曲霉(M.ruber)10株,橙色红曲霉(M.aurantiacus)2株.11株紫色红曲霉菌株发酵产物中洛伐他汀含量存在显著差异(P<0.05),其中SM-1菌株总洛伐他汀含量最高,达(4.652±0.001)mg·g-1;其次为M4-1、F1-3,分别为(2.903±0.033)(3.108±0.009)mg·g-1,最低菌株为 M4-5,仅有(2.712±0.014)mg·g-1.结论 市售红曲米发酵所用红曲霉繁杂;筛选得到一株高产洛伐他汀的菌株SM-1,可作为红曲米发酵的备选菌株.
OBJECTIVE To screen one Monascus purpureus stain that has high yield of lovastatin and provide potential strains for the development of red yeast rice(RYR)industry.METHODS Twelve RYR samples were collected,and Monascus sp.was isolated from these samples using traditional isolation technology and identified by morphology and ITS sequencing.All M.purpureus strains were screened and their total lovastatin contents[including lactone lovastatin(C24H36O5)and acid lovastatin(C24H38O6)]were deter-mined by high performance liquid chromatography(HPLC).Soft SPSS 25.0 was used for variance analysis.RESULTS A total of 35 Monascus sp.strains were isolated and 23 of them were identified at specie level,including 11 M.purpureus strains,10 M.ruber strains and 2 M.aurantiacus strains.There was significant difference(P<0.05)in lovastatin production among 11 M.purpureus strains.Among them,SM-1 isolate produced the highest amount of total lovastatin,with the value reaching(4.652±0.001)mg·g-1,followed by M4-1,F1-3,and F5-3 strains with the value reaching(2.903±0.033)and(3.108±0.009)mg·g-1,re-spectively.M4-5 isolate produced the lowest amount of lovastatin with the value of(2.712±0.014)mg·g-1.CONCLUSION Fungal strain is chaotic in the fermentation of RYR on the market.A high-yielding lovastatin strain SM-1 is screened and can be used a potential strain for RYR production.
